Enterprise Account Executive
Lumos
Role Description As an Enterprise Account Executive, you will play a critical role in driving growth by identifying, engaging, and closing new business and expansion opportunities for enterprise accounts. You’ll be the face of Lumos, delivering our value proposition, managing complex sales cycles, and building long-term strategic relationships. - Mission Driven: Help large enterprise customers solve complex problems that add value and transform their organizations over the long term. - Full Sales Cycle Ownership: Manage the full sales cycle for potential enterprise customers from prospecting to close. - Pipeline Generation: Take ownership of pipeline generation for your region in partnership with the Sales Development team. - Discovery Champion: Demonstrate expertise and curiosity in the discovery process. - Value-Based Selling & Demos: Tie challenges, business needs, and goals to a solution, focusing on value at every stage and partnering with the Sales Engineering team to drive strategic technical demos. - Collaboration: Share insights and learnings from your sales conversations. Collaborate with Customer Success to build high-quality onboarding and customer experiences. Collect insights from sales calls for our product team. - Empathy: For your team and customers. Committed to your customer’s success long after the initial sale, you approach the sales process with empathy. Qualifications - 7+ years of experience in B2B SaaS Sales - 2+ years of experience selling to companies with over 1000 employees and an understanding of how to navigate the buying process at larger organizations - Demonstrated understanding of MEDDPICC sales methodology - Experience working with IT, Security, GRC or similar technical buyers (experience selling cybersecurity is a plus) - Ability to be nimble and a desire to be in a start-up environment where resources are still being built or refined - Salesforce and tooling hygiene and deal management rigor - Strong communication skills and ability to partner with cross-functional teams Benefits - Remote-first culture: Work from anywhere within ±4 hours of Pacific Time. - Medical, dental & vision insurance: 100% of premiums covered for employees, 60% for dependents. HSA and FSA available with employer contribution. International benefits align with local standards. - Mental health support: Access to mental health resources and support. - Monthly wellness stipend: A monthly stipend for gym memberships, fitness apps, and whatever helps you recharge. - Life & disability insurance: Life insurance, short-term disability, and long-term disability coverage available. - Flexible PTO: Flexible time off with a minimum annual requirement, because rest is part of doing your best work. - Parental leave: Up to 16 weeks of paid parental leave for expecting parents. - $1,000 annual learning stipend: An annual budget for courses, books, conferences, and certifications. - Company & team offsites: Company and team bonding trips throughout the year, fully covered by Lumos. - 401(k) with matching: Employer 401(k) matching to help you save for the future.
